What companies run services between Burley in Wharfedale, England and Windermere, England?

Northern Trains Limited operates a train from Shipley to Lancaster every 4 hours. Tickets cost £23–45 and the journey takes 1h 32m.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Grange Park to Thwaite Lane via Railway Road, Ilkley Bus Station, Bus Station Stand 2, Market Place, Kirkby Lonsdale Booth's, Abbotsgate, and Bus Station in around 6h 20m.
